免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app7天快速开发教程

在互联网时代,App已成为人们生活中必不可少的一部分。但是很多人有一个疑问:如何快速开发一个App?本文就为大家介绍一下7天快速开发App的教程。

第一天:需求收集

在开发App之前,我们首先需要确定App的功能和需求。可以通过市场调研、用户群体分析等方式来收集需求。最好能够将需求放在一个文档中,并以优先级排序。

第二天:界面设计

在确定了需求之后,我们就可以开始着手设计App的界面。在设计之前,我们需要考虑App的用户群体、使用场景、品牌风格等因素。设计出来的界面需要符合用户体验设计的规范,并且要进行用户测试。

第三天:技术选型

在设计完了App的界面之后,我们需要确定开发所需的技术和工具。例如,我们可以使用React Native、Flutter等跨平台开发工具,还需要选择相应的数据库、云存储服务等。

第四天:原型制作

在技术选型之后,我们可以开始进行原型制作了。通过原型制作,我们可以模拟出App的整个流程,并对界面进行优化,使其更符合用户习惯。

第五天:后端开发

在完成原型设计之后,我们需要着手开发后端。后端的开发需要涉及数据库设计、API开发等方面。我们可以使用Node.js等技术来进行开发。

第六天:前端开发

在后端接口已经开发完毕之后,我们可以开始进行前端开发了。可以使用React Native、Flutter等框架,进行界面开发和业务逻辑编写。

第七天:测试和发布

在完成了前后端的开发之后,就需要进行Beta测试,确保App的稳定性和用户体验是否顺畅。如果测试通过,就可以发布App了,让更多的用户体验我们的产品。

总结:

快速开发一款App是需要经过多个阶段的,从需求收集、界面设计、技术选型、原型制作、后端开发、前端开发及测试、发布等步骤。如果想要开发好的App,需要对这些基础知识非常的熟悉,并且要善于总结经验教训,持续优化改进。希望上述介绍可以让想要开发App的朋友有所帮助,也希望未来会有更多的优秀App出现来为我们的生活带来便利和创新。


相关知识:
c++开发app
C++是一种高级编程语言,广泛应用于软件开发。开发一个应用程序(App)涉及多个方面,包括程序设计、界面设计、功能实现等等。在本文中,我们将介绍用C++开发App的原理和详细步骤。1. 定义需求和功能在开发一个App之前,首先需要明确需求和功能,了解用户的
2023-07-14
asp开发app
ASP(Active Server Pages)是一种在Web服务器上执行的动态服务器端脚本技术,它用于创建交互式网站和应用程序。ASP使用VBScript或JScript等脚本语言来处理和呈现动态内容,如数据库查询结果和用户输入。ASP的工作原理可以简单
2023-07-14
app开发物业
App开发物业是指利用移动应用程序开发技术,为物业管理领域提供一种便捷高效的管理方式。通过手机等移动设备,物业管理人员可以随时随地对物业进行各项管理工作,提高工作效率和服务质量。App开发物业的原理主要包括以下几个方面:1.需求分析:开发物业管理App的第
2023-06-29
app开发策划书的团队管理
App开发策划书是任何APP开发过程中必不可少的一部分。在开始开发之前,制定好开发策划书,能明确开发团队的责任和目标,规划好开发流程,保证开发过程的高效进行,并确保开发出满足用户需求的APP。开发团队的管理对APP开发的成功至关重要。以下是几个关键原则:1
2023-06-29
app开发到底该如何选择
随着智能手机的普及,移动应用程序(App)变得越来越受欢迎。为应对这种趋势,许多公司开始投资于App开发。然而,App开发对于很多公司来说可能并不熟悉,因此他们经常会问应该选择哪种方法。在本文中,我们将介绍一些App开发的方法以及它们的优缺点。1. Nat
2023-06-29
app开发 系统
App开发,是指开发移动应用程序,这些应用程序运行在Android、iOS等操作系统上,主要是通过手机和平板电脑来使用。通常情况下,App开发涉及到大量的技术和知识,包括编程、UI设计、协议、安全和测试等方面。首先,让我们了解一下App开发系统的基础知识。
2023-05-06